Increase in funding for DEIS schools needed

Aodhán Ó Ríordáin TD
22 January 2020

Labour Party Education spokesperson, Aodhán Ó Ríordáin has said the capitation grant for DEIS schools needs to be increased by at least 50%.

This comes as a report in the Irish Examiner shows that 25% of pupils in DEIS schools are living in temporary accommodation.

Senator Ó Ríordáin said:

“The survey of DEIS schools published today by the Irish Examiner, is extremely worrying and says a lot about where we are as a country.

“No school should be having fundraisers to keep the lights on, particularly schools who have a high proportion of homeless children.

“Time and time again, I have said an increase in capitation of DEIS budget needs to be prioritised.

“It is a damning indictment of cross-departmental policy of Fine Gael that we are in a situation where teachers’ unions and homeless charities are coming together to produce guidelines on how to deal with homelessness in the classroom.

“We must take on board the suggestions of the INTO and Focus Ireland and provide more resource teachers and counsellors to help address issues around the profound impact of homelessness of children will be dealt with.

“Fine Gael and Fianna Fáil both need to commit on how they will fund DEIS schools in the next budget and beyond.”
